SINGAPORE, Oct. 7, 2024 /PRNewswire/ -- In a landmark collaboration, Singapore Battery manufacturer Durapower Holdings Pte Ltd (Durapower) and leading Australia Zero-Emission Bus Manufacturer, ARCC, have established a business venture to pioneer the successful integration of Durapower's leading battery technology with ARCC's battery electric and hydrogen buses.

This milestone collaboration is the first of its kind for an Australia Bus Manufacturer.

ARCC's partnership with Durapower will demonstrate the opportunity to offer bespoke battery solutions to bus operators, with an industry-first scalable battery program that will allow for the matching of battery systems to route requirements and charging systems.

"The ability to tailor and change battery capacity on buses means operators now have an option of flexibility not previously available in the market." ARCC's Managing Director Peter Murley commented.

About Australian Aluminium Revolutionary Chassis Company (arccaus.com.au)

ARCC is the foremost Australian zero-emission transport company, committed to the development of local manufacturing and expertise. The company supports all levels of the industry by providing end-to-end solutions for the decarbonisation of fleets and have successfully delivered multiple projects while managing design, production, energy supply, and government approvals for our customers.

ARCC's products and services include battery electric buses, hydrogen electric buses, integrated power solutions, hydrogen refuellers, fuel cell integration and support, and turnkey zero-emission vehicles.

About Durapower Group (www.durapowergroup.com)

Headquartered in Singapore, Durapower offers closed-loop, end-to-end energy storage solutions for the electric mobility and renewable energy applications including on and off-road Electric, Hybrid and Plug-in Hybrid Electric Vehicles, electric marine vessel and stationary energy storage solutions. Since 2009, Durapower has been a leading innovator of Lithium-Ion cell technology, focusing on the research and development of battery materials, battery cell manufacturing and system integration. With a global presence spanning 25 countries and 50 cities, including European Countries, China, India and Southeast Asia. Durapower Group strives to make scalable, sustainable batteries that support the circular economy, empowering lives and transforming the future towards a carbon neutral economy.
